Which of the following is unique to mitosis and not a part of meiosis

A

Homologous chromosomes cross over

B

Homologous chromosomes pair and form bivalents

C

Homologous chromosomes behave independently

D

Chromatids are separated during anaphase.

The correct Answer is:
To determine which of the following options is unique to mitosis and not a part of meiosis, we will analyze each option provided in the question: 1. **Homologous chromosomes crossover**: - In both mitosis and meiosis, crossing over can occur. However, crossing over is a specific feature of meiosis, particularly during prophase I when homologous chromosomes exchange genetic material. Therefore, this option is **incorrect**. 2. **Homologous chromosomes pair and form bivalents**: - This process occurs during meiosis, specifically in prophase I, where homologous chromosomes align and form pairs known as bivalents. This does not happen in mitosis, making this option **incorrect** as well. 3. **Homologous chromosomes behave independently**: - In mitosis, the chromosomes are duplicated and then separated into two daughter cells, maintaining the same chromosome number. In contrast, meiosis involves two rounds of division, resulting in four cells with half the chromosome number. Therefore, the behavior of homologous chromosomes being independent is a characteristic of mitosis and is **correct**. 4. **Chromatids are separated during anaphase**: - This occurs in both mitosis and meiosis. In mitosis, sister chromatids are separated during anaphase. In meiosis, chromatids are also separated during anaphase II. Thus, this option is **incorrect**. Based on the analysis, the correct answer is: **Homologous chromosomes behave independently** (Option 3).
